Output 86df875a4c332b944ff28832380a5551da55b54408de9dbfe3d22bb7040afb94:1

value
1412900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a6a9f8a8def32706ca38cd3d1d849d9ef04108 OP_EQUAL
address
38xAxiHbxj5XTPAcqtp2v7daPCdgXFfejW
transaction
86df875a4c332b944ff28832380a5551da55b54408de9dbfe3d22bb7040afb94
confirmations
430428
spent
true